mazda. whoever said that was right.i looked at a lot of rims not to long ago and the most frequent place i saw 14's was on mazdas.....usually in wagon pattern ,but some steelies and i saw one set of chrome ones at one point....

 

Ford Courier (mfg by Mazda) had 14/6.

 

Hope this helps

Link to comment
Share on other sites

I have had two sets of white wagon spoke type 14" wheels. My first set came off an Izuzu Pup pickup truck 14"x5.5", beware on those they had some different backspaceing that require some major fender triming.

 

The set I have now are off a Mazda pickup truck, don't know the year. I only had to trim a little bit in front of the wheel for these ones, they seem to have pretty close to the same back spacing as a subaru 13".

 

I am running Walmart Douglas Performance GT tires that are ruffly 26.5 x 7
